## Step 4: Enable Incremental Rebuilds

Okay, this is the fun part. Switch the Petalwick site generator from full rebuilds to incremental mode so content edits only regenerate affected pages. First run still takes a while since the cache has to populate — don't panic. Once the cache exists, rebuilds drop to seconds. Set your build config to the values below.

config for tagaf-bawif:
[norok]
host = norok.ordinworks.local
user = norok_svc
database = norok_prod

Floor 9 of the Tandry Annex opens Monday. Reception: no visitors beyond the glass line without an escort. All guests sign in, get a lanyard, surrender it on exit. Deliveries go to the level 1 dock, never upstairs. Escorts must be Orvale Systems staff, not contractors. Fire-warden briefing is mandatory before your first shift on the new floor. If you need to open the floor before the escort arrives, the reception override keypad accepts the code below.

turnstile pass: bdg-YEOZLM-79341408

☐ Before rotating the Tocksweep scheduler keys, confirm the cron drift investigation is closed: support should verify that no jobs on the Hallin cluster are still firing more than 90 seconds late, and that the clock-sync fix has been deployed to every worker. Attach the final drift report to the ceremony record. When both checks pass, unseal the rotation workstation using the recovery passphrase noted immediately below this item.

recovery phrase for kagep-kadug: praox-wenael

## Waveform Preview API

`GET /v2/tracks/{id}/waveform` returns a downsampled amplitude preview for rendering in the Chordline editor. Query params: `points` (default 800, max 4000) and `format` (`json` or `png`). Responses are cached 24h; stale previews regenerate async. Rate limit: 60 req/min per token. All requests require bearer auth on the `Authorization` header. For sandbox testing during onboarding, use the contractor sandbox token provided below:

session JWT of yaguf-tahop = eyJhbGciOiJIUzI1NiIsInR5cCI6IkpXVCJ9.eyJzdWIiOiIIvtUmFqQ_4In0.rjsW2NuF59R8